The global dengue testing market size is expected to reach USD 822.61 million by 2030, registering a CAGR of 5.22% from 2025 to 2030, according to a new report by Grand View Research, Inc. Factors such as urbanization, climate change, and increased international travel have expanded the habitats of Aedes mosquitoes, the primary vectors for dengue transmission. For instance, in 2023, India reported nearly 300,000 dengue cases, highlighting the disease's growing prevalence in Asia-Pacific region. This escalating incidence necessitates the development and deployment of efficient diagnostic tools to enable early detection and prompt treatment, thereby reducing morbidity and mortality associated with the disease.
Innovations in diagnostic technologies have significantly improved the accuracy and speed of dengue detection. The introduction of advanced methods such as enzyme-linked immunosorbent assays (ELISA), reverse transcription-polymerase chain reaction (RT-PCR), and rapid antigen tests has revolutionized the field. These technologies offer high sensitivity and specificity, enabling healthcare providers to diagnose dengue infections promptly. Moreover, the development of point-of-care testing devices facilitates on-site diagnostics, crucial in remote or resource-limited settings. Such advancements not only enhance patient outcomes but also contribute to controlling the spread of the disease.
Governmental and international efforts play a pivotal role in bolstering the dengue testing market. In August 2024, the United States Agency for International Development (USAID) donated dengue and other arbovirus test kits, valued at USD 20,000, to the Caribbean Public Health Agency (CARPHA) to enhance regional outbreak response. Such initiatives underscore the commitment to strengthening diagnostic capacities in vulnerable regions. Additionally, regulatory bodies like the U.S. Food and Drug Administration (FDA) have expedited the approval of innovative diagnostic solutions, such as bioMerieux's BIOFIRE FILMARRAY Tropical Fever Panel, which received Special 510(k) clearance in December 2024. These concerted efforts facilitate the availability and adoption of advanced diagnostic tools globally.

The development and availability of rapid diagnostic test (RDT) kits have transformed dengue detection, especially in endemic regions. These kits offer quick results, often within minutes, facilitating immediate clinical decisions. In August 2023, Fujifilm launched its revolutionary Dengue NS1Ag Test Kit, utilizing proprietary silver amplification technology to enable early diagnosis. Such innovations are crucial in mitigating disease severity and reducing mortality rates. The convenience, affordability, and efficiency of RDTs make them indispensable tools in the global fight against dengue, thereby propelling market growth.
